I recently heard about snehan therapy as part of Panchakarma, but I’m confused if it’s suitable for all age groups. Does the snehan age difference really matter? I’m asking because my grandmother is 72, and I’m 28, and we both want to try snehan therapy for different reasons. She’s dealing with joint pain and stiffness, while I’m more interested in detoxification and stress relief. Can snehan age difference affect the way the therapy works? Is it more effective for younger people, or does snehan work equally well for elderly individuals? Also, are there specific types of snehan therapy based on age? For example, should oil or ghee-based snehan be used differently for my grandmother versus me? I’ve read that snehan age difference might influence the duration and intensity of the therapy, but I’m not sure how this is decided. If anyone has experience with snehan therapy for different age groups, could you share what worked best for you? Does snehan age difference also impact the type of oil or herbs used in the treatment? I’d like to know if there are precautions we should take when doing snehan for elderly individuals.

Snehan therapy, a key component of Panchakarma, is beneficial for people of all ages, but the approach may differ based on individual health needs and age. For younger individuals, it is often more focused on detoxification and stress relief, using lighter oils and a shorter duration for the treatment. For elderly individuals like your grandmother, the therapy can be particularly helpful for joint pain and stiffness, but it may require heavier, warming oils like ghee or medicated oils to support deeper nourishment and mobility. The duration and intensity of the therapy are adjusted to the individual’s strength, health conditions, and dosha balance. In elderly individuals, gentler approaches are usually adopted, with a focus on joint health and circulation. Precautions for the elderly include ensuring they are comfortable, using oils suited to their specific needs, and avoiding excessive heat during the therapy. As always, it’s best to consult an experienced Ayurvedic practitioner to tailor the therapy for both of you.

Interesting question, snehan is like the nourishing hug of Ayurveda, and while age is no barrier, it does influence how the therapy is tailored. For you and your grandmother, snehan pracitices can be adjusted to fit like a glove.

Your age difference doesn’t make snehan less effective for either of you, but it does mean the approach will need some tweaks to suit each of your unique needs. At 72, your grandmother might need a gentler touch, more moisture, and warmth-focused treatment to ease joint pain and stiffness. Her therapy might use heavier oils like sesame or possibly medicated ghee to help lubricate her body’s tissues and joints.

For you, at 28, you might be looking at snehan that’s more about detoxification and stress relief. You could try lighter oils or different herbal infusions that help remove toxins and relieve tension. Maybe sunflower oil or some herbal blends that have cooling or de-stressing properties can do wonders.

Now, about the duration and intensity! For older individuals, shorter and more frequent sessions might be better, ensuring it’s not overwhelming. The elderly skin can be sensitive so start with shorter sessions and monitor how it feels. For younger people, sometimes a bit more intensity and a longer, deeper massage can AMPLIFY the benefits.

Precautions-wise, be mindful of any existing health conditions your grandmother might have. Like if she has circulatory issues or specific skin sensitivities - discuss these with a knowledgeable Ayurvedic practitioner before starting.
